Classic Edwardian with a fresh finish in central Castlemaine – c1920s
Positioned in a quiet, central pocket just a short walk from the train station, the Mill precinct, the Botanical Gardens and local schools, this c1920s Edwardian home offers a compelling mix of period character, fresh updates and everyday convenience. Set behind a modest garden and porch entry, the home opens to a wide central hallway and showcases all the features you'd expect from the era-tall ceilings, polished timber floors, and generous proportions throughout. Recently re-plastered, repainted inside and out, and with the timber floors freshly polished, the home presents in excellent condition and is ready to enjoy. There are three spacious double bedrooms, a light-filled lounge with a striking box-bay window and open fireplace, and a generous kitchen-meals area with solid timber cabinetry, gas cooking and dishwasher. The kitchen enjoys a sunny north-easterly aspect and connects directly to the verandah-ideal for outdoor dining, morning coffee or simply soaking up the garden outlook. The bathroom and laundry have been updated for comfort and practicality, offering a shower and bath, with the toilet located separately for added convenience. Ducted gas heating and updated lighting add further comfort and function. Outside, the 434sqm block includes a level, private rear garden framed by mature trees and brick paving, creating a quiet, low-maintenance space. A two-car carport is located at the rear and accessed via the laneway, providing secure off-street parking. The terracotta tile roof has also been updated, ensuring peace of mind for years to come. A comfortable, character-rich home with all the hard work done, this is a rare opportunity to secure an Edwardian classic in a tightly held, central location.
